The essay presents the results of a study on the iconography of Prometheus Bound in modern art, covering the period from the 16th to the 19th century. The investigation focuses speciÿcally on the depiction of Prometheus in chains, aiming to identify possible literary echoes of Aeschylus’ tragedy. The text examines signiÿcant paintings, engravings, and drawings within the extensive body of works identiÿed, which are listed in the catalogue included in the conclusion. Three speciÿc iconographies are recognized (Prometheus lying on the ground tormented by the eagle; Prometheus seated tormented by the eagle; Prometheus in nature), as well as three recurring character traits (Prometheus patiens, Prometheus triumphans, Prometheus titanic). This study offers an original contribution to art history and the reception of the Promethean myth.
